The Investment in Your Future

Cosmetology education represents a smart investment compared to traditional four-year colleges. In the U.S., the total price of attending a cosmetology school is usually between $15,000 and $20,000. The average cost of attending cosmetology school in the U.S. is around $16,251. This includes the price of school tuition, student cosmetology kits and state licensing fees. Virginia’s cosmetology programs typically require 1,375 contact hours (credit hours) and students have completed the program within 10.7 months on average.

Federal Financial Aid: Your First Step

The foundation of affordable cosmetology education begins with federal financial aid. In the United States alone, the average tuition for cosmetology programs for 2025 can range from $8,000 to $21,000, so understanding your financial aid options is crucial. Students can access several types of federal assistance:

  • Pell Grants: These need-based grants are awarded directly to undergraduate students, including those in cosmetology programs. They do not need to be repaid.
  • Direct Subsidized Loans: The U.S. Department of Education pays the interest while you are in school at least half-time and for the first six months after you leave school (grace period).
  • Direct Unsubsidized Loans: These loans are extended to graduate, professional, and undergraduate students, regardless of financial need. Students are responsible for all interest payments, which can be deferred until after graduation.

To determine which federal programs are available, students should submit a FAFSA application. Many states and schools also use information from the program to hand out their own financial aid, making it a crucial first step in securing financial support for cosmetology schools.

Scholarship Opportunities for Virginia Students

Beyond federal aid, numerous scholarship opportunities can significantly reduce education costs. Cosmetology students have a wealth of scholarship options available to them, with most offering at least $1,000 in rewards. Students can apply for multiple scholarships, provided they are eligible, to gradually whittle down the costs.

Notable scholarship programs include:

  • Beauty Changes Lives Scholarships: Established as a 501c3 in 2013, Beauty Changes Lives is a non-profit organization awarding beauty school tuition scholarships generously funded by leading beauty brands. The Beauty Changes Lives scholarship portfolio includes tuition scholarships for aspiring hairstylists, nail professionals, estheticians, makeup artists, massage therapists and barbers. Since its inception, Beauty Changes Lives has awarded more than 500 scholarships, opening doors of opportunity that range from working behind the scenes at New York Fashion Week, to opening thriving businesses.
  • Professional Beauty Association (PBA) Scholarships: The PBA recognizes outstanding talent by awarding five annual scholarships of $1,000 each to currently enrolled cosmetology program students.
  • Great Clips Scholarships: Great Clips® believes in the future of the hair industry and is proud to offer over $100,000 total in scholarships to students each year! Future stylists and barbers across the United States and Canada are invited to apply to receive a tuition scholarship valued at up to $5,000 each to help launch their dreams.

Alternative Payment Options

For students who need additional flexibility, various payment alternatives exist. Cosmetology schools may allow you to make incremental payments. This means that instead of paying the full tuition bill at the beginning of a new semester, you make small, likely interest-free payments as you complete each course. College tuition payment plans are an option. Instead of paying tuition upfront at the beginning of the year, students pay tuition in installments. Payment plans are an excellent alternative to taking out loans since plans are generally interest-free.

Additionally, many students choose to work while attending school to cover their study and living expenses. Opting for a part-time cosmetology school program for example can allow you to efficiently balance both your studies and work.
